Oregon Water Code Turns 100
water code 100 year logo
"What we need in Oregon, briefly, is a complete record of water rights ... on the subject of waters. I recommend that a complete code of water law be enacted providing a definite system for establishing and acquiring titles to the use of water, for conveniently proving such title or claim of title in some central office where an abstract of titles or water rights can be readily ascertained, and for the protection by the State of all rights to the use of water."

John H. Lewis, State Engineer, Biennial Reports of the State Engineer of Oregon to the Governor of Oregon (1905)

Oregon Water Supply and Conservation
The Oregon Water Supply and Conservation Initiative gives the Department an opportunity to take a bird's eye view of water demands and water availability throughout the state, and to strategically develop the tools required to plan for the future.
